Sign in with Google, now on Idntfy
You can now sign in to Idntfy with your Google account. It works for shoppers and for the people who manage a brand account, and it is available from today.
Why the sign-in page matters here
Most accounts hold an order history and a delivery address. An Idntfy account holds your measurements and your body profile. That is more personal than a normal login, so it is worth being careful about how you get in.
The weakest part of most accounts is the password. People reuse them across sites, and when one of those sites has a breach, the password turns up in a list somewhere. Signing in with Google removes that part of the problem, because there is no Idntfy password to reuse in the first place.
What this means if you shop
You tap one button. If you are already signed in to Google on your phone, you are into Idntfy a second later.
There is no new password to invent, and nothing to reset in six months when you have forgotten it. Idntfy never sees your Google password, because you type it into Google, not into us. If you have two-step verification on your Google account, that protection now covers your Idntfy account too.
Your profile stays the same wherever you use it. Sign in from one brand's store, and your measurements and preferences are there when you shop with the next one.
What this means if you work for a brand
Brand accounts can now use Google sign-in as well, which is mainly useful for teams.
Everyone signs in with their own work account instead of one shared login passed around in Slack. New people on the team get access without waiting for someone to send them a password. If someone leaves and their work account is closed, that route into Idntfy closes with it.
It also means one fewer password for your team to store somewhere it should not be stored.
What Idntfy receives from Google
Three things: your name, your email address, and your profile picture.
That is the whole list. We do not get your Google password, your inbox, your contacts, your calendar, or anything else in your account. You can see the permission you granted at any time in your Google account settings, and remove it there if you change your mind.
What has not changed
Email and password still work. If you already have an Idntfy account that way, keep using it. Nothing is being switched off.
Your scan video is still deleted as soon as your measurements have been produced from it. Your measurements are still yours, and you can still delete them.
Google sign-in changes the door, not what is behind it.
Getting started
The button is on the sign-in page. If you are new, it works as a sign-up too. If you already have an Idntfy account with the same email address, signing in with Google takes you to that same account rather than making a second one.
